About the Role
Mercury is building a bank charter and requires architectural coherence across engineering, product, design, and data teams. The Head of Technical Program Management will act as the master builder, holding the program in their head, sequencing work, and ensuring its successful execution.
Responsibilities
- Own the program for Mercury's bank charter and governance work, including sequencing, dependencies, risks, and decisions across teams.
- Define the TPM operating system for the banking organization, establishing rituals, tooling, reporting, and standards.
- Build automation and agentic flows to enhance program efficiency and quality.
- Develop and manage exec-level reporting, synthesizing information into dashboards and narratives.
- Collaborate with engineering and product leaders to pressure-test timelines, sequencing, and estimates.
- Build, manage, and develop a team of TPMs while directly overseeing select program areas.
- Drive decisions through ambiguity by clarifying ownership, facilitating tradeoffs, and encouraging productive conflict.
- Ensure auditability and documentation rigor suitable for regulated, governance-heavy work.
Requirements
- 10+ years of program management, engineering, or product leadership experience.
- 3+ years of experience managing TPMs or PMs.
- Technical background (ideally engineering, technical program management, or senior product) with fluency in discussing architecture, timelines, and estimates with engineering leaders.
- Experience in regulated industries; fintech or banking is strongly preferred.
- Proven track record of building program management functions or operating systems.
- Exceptional communication and influencing skills across all levels of the organization.
- Solutions-first orientation, comfortable with ambiguity and known for creating clarity.
